The effect of activated charcoal (AC) on rifampicin excretion was investigated in six healthy volunteers. On three occasions, at weekly intervals, each subject received a 600mg rifampicin with 350ml of water; b+c one and two weeks later, 600mg of rifampicin plus 7.5 and 15g AC, respectively, in 350ml of water as a charcoal slurry. Urinary levels of rifampicin were measured form 1-36 hr after ingestion. Treatment with AC led to 1.2 per cent urinary recovery of rifampicin; decreased excretion reta; and a much lower plateau indicative of reduced absorption.
